Vascular dark circles (bluish discolouration)

Definition:   Presence of a concentric circle under the eyes with a bluish or purplish tint, linked to a failure of the blood and lymphatic micro-circulation of the eye contour.

Internal and external causes:   Lack of sun, genetic reason, skin ageing.

How to reduce or eliminate them:   Use a treatment enriched with active ingredients that have draining effects (caffeine, niacinamide, cornflower hydrolate, etc.); injection of hyaluronic acid; apply a compress soaked in cold water, an ice cube wrapped in a towel or a cold spoon to the eyes.

Preventive measures:   Get at least 7 hours sleep a night; stay well hydrated (drink at least 1.5 litres of water a day and apply a suitable cream); regularly massage the area with a suitable cream.
